Thai chili pepper, known for its fiery heat and vibrant flavor, is a staple in Thai cuisine. These small, slender peppers grow to about 1-3 inches in length and mature to a bright red or green color, adding a potent kick to dishes. The plants are compact, making them suitable for garden beds or containers, and thrive in full sun with well-drained soil. Thai chile peppers are perfect for stir-fries, soups, and sauces, offering a distinct spicy heat that enhances any culinary creation. Their robust flavor and heat make them a favorite among spice enthusiasts.
50,000 to 100,000 Scoville Heat Units.
